A car traveling 6.0 m/s is uniformly accelerating at a rate of 3.0 m/s^2 for 15 seconds. What is its final velocity

Respuesta :

kevinc1112 kevinc1112
  • 26-10-2020

Answer:

51m/s^1

Explanation:

v=u+at

v=(6)+(3)(15)

v=51m/s^1
